Three Beheaded In Spain Just Days From Each Other, Sparking Nationwide Protests

Original article here


A trio of gruesome crimes in Spain last week have sparked nationwide protests calling for the mass deportation of immigrants that have been brought into the nation.

On Tuesday, July 29, a 40-year-old Spanish man was found dead on train tracks in Valencia, Spain, having had his throat slashed so fiercely that his head was separated from his body. The primary suspect in the murder was described by Spanish outlet Las Provincias as “a man of Algerian origin,” when translated.

The outlet also stated that “officers are also on the trail of a black man, who was with the attacker and who could be involved in the crime.”

The outlet noted that while officers sought the suspects they were unable to find them, and that the only information about the murderer was from the witnesses to the crime, as well as a shirt stained with the victim’s blood which was found near the scene.

No motive has yet been determined.

Less than 30 hours later, a second man was found dead in the town of Carcaixent, just south of Valencia, per RMX News, which also reported that a third person, a 57-year-old woman, was found dead in the town of Cuenca, about two hours west of Valencia.

RMX News also reported that “the murder is very similar with multiple stab wounds to the neck and her throat slit,” and noted that “authorities have refused to offer any further detail into the circumstances of the cases at this time.”
